Here's a description explaining the various components in a computer and their functions:
Central Processing Unit (CPU): The CPU, often referred to as the brain of the computer, is responsible for executing instructions and performing calculations. It interprets and carries out instructions from the computer's memory, performs arithmetic and logical operations, and coordinates the activities of all other hardware components.
Motherboard: The motherboard is the main circuit board of the computer. It provides a platform for connecting and integrating various components, including the CPU, RAM, storage devices, and expansion cards. The motherboard facilitates communication between these components and ensures they work together seamlessly.
Random Access Memory (RAM): RAM serves as the computer's short-term memory. It temporarily stores data and instructions that the CPU needs to access quickly. RAM allows for faster data retrieval compared to storage devices, enabling efficient multitasking and faster program execution.
Hard Disk Drive (HDD) or Solid-State Drive (SSD): These are storage devices that store the computer's data, including the operating system, programs, and user files. HDDs use spinning disks and read/write heads to access data, while SSDs use flash memory chips for faster data access. The storage drives retain data even when the computer is powered off.
Graphics Processing Unit (GPU): The GPU is responsible for rendering and displaying visual content, particularly in graphics-intensive applications such as games, video editing, and 3D modeling. It offloads complex calculations related to graphics from the CPU, allowing for smoother and faster graphical performance.
Power Supply Unit (PSU): The PSU converts AC (alternating current) power from the electrical outlet into DC (direct current) power that the computer components require. It supplies power to all the internal components, ensuring they receive stable and adequate power for proper operation.
Cooling System: Computers generate heat during operation, which can affect performance and potentially damage components. Cooling systems, such as fans and heat sinks, help dissipate heat and maintain optimal operating temperatures, preventing overheating and ensuring system stability.
Input and Output Devices: Input devices allow users to interact with the computer, such as the keyboard, mouse, and touchscreen. Output devices display the results of computations and provide information to the user, such as the monitor, speakers, and printer.
Expansion Cards: Expansion cards are additional hardware components that can be inserted into expansion slots on the motherboard. Common expansion cards include network adapters, sound cards, and graphics cards, which enhance the computer's capabilities.
Operating System (OS): The operating system is the software that manages and controls the computer's hardware and software resources. It provides a user interface, handles tasks scheduling, manages memory and storage, and allows users to run applications and perform various operations on the computer.
These are some of the key components found in a typical computer system and their respective functions. Each component plays a crucial role in enabling the computer to perform its tasks efficiently and effectively.
